I was just thinking about this game earlier today, but then why wouldn't I be

It is truly a unique game.. I've never played another game like it.. It's impossible to really die and yet somehow I still really didn't want to die (well, you don't really die..).

It is verbose but I enjoyed that about it. As RPGs go it's not very difficult beyond maybe one or two obscure-ish puzzles, yet it feels difficult in the multitudinous moral issues..

Yeah. It's one of those games every RPG fan should play at least once. The graphics are low-fi by today's standards but it doesn't really matter.. I'd say more about it but I don't want to give anything away..

One thing about the game, it is on the darker side, even compared to your standard 'endless hack n slash D&D RPG'. But there is salvation at the end -- OR IS THERE (NO SPOILERS)
